phone2qq工具技术指南:手机号关联QQ查询解决方案
【免费下载链接】phone2qq项目地址: https://gitcode.com/gh_mirrors/ph/phone2qq
🔑 功能概述
phone2qq是一款基于Python3开发的轻量级工具,专注于实现手机号与QQ账号的关联查询功能。该工具具备三大核心特性:完全基于Python标准库实现,无需额外安装依赖;集成TEA加密算法(一种分组密码算法)保障数据传输安全;提供简洁的命令行交互界面,降低操作复杂度。通过系统化的查询流程,帮助用户快速获取手机号绑定的QQ账号信息。
🛠️ 场景应用
账号管理场景
当用户忘记QQ账号但记得绑定的手机号时,可通过该工具快速找回账号信息,解决账号记忆难题。
社交关系梳理
在需要整理多平台联系人时,可通过手机号查询对应QQ账号,辅助构建完整的社交关系网络。
技术研究学习
作为网络协议与加密算法的实践案例,适合开发者研究网络请求处理、数据加密及协议交互的实现机制。
📋 操作指南
环境准备阶段
- 确认系统已安装Python3环境
- 获取工具源码包并解压
- 进入工具主目录
查询执行流程
开始 │ ▼ 检查Python环境 → 克隆代码仓库 → 进入项目目录 │ ▼ 运行qq.py程序 → 输入目标手机号 → 系统加密处理 │ ▼ 服务器通信 → 获取查询结果 → 显示结果信息 │ ▼ 结束注意事项:
- 确保输入的手机号格式正确(11位数字)
- 保持网络连接稳定以保证查询过程顺利完成
- 首次运行可能需要系统权限确认
🔬 技术解析
核心模块架构
- qq.py:查询主模块,负责实现从输入处理到结果返回的完整业务流程,包含协议处理、数据封装和网络通信功能。
- tea.py:安全算法模块,提供TEA加密解密的完整实现,确保数据在传输过程中的机密性和完整性。
技术原理科普
工具工作流程基于以下技术原理:
- 输入验证:对用户输入的手机号进行格式校验
- 数据加密:使用TEA算法对查询参数进行加密处理
- 协议封装:按照特定格式封装请求数据
- 网络传输:与服务器建立安全连接并发送请求
- 结果解析:接收服务器响应并解密处理
- 结果展示:将解析后的QQ账号信息呈现给用户
🔒 数据安全说明
传输安全保障
- 采用TEA加密算法对所有传输数据进行加密处理
- 实现请求数据的完整性校验机制
- 采用HTTPS协议进行网络通信
本地数据处理
- 不在本地存储任何查询记录和个人信息
- 程序运行结束后自动清除内存中的敏感数据
- 所有临时文件在使用后立即删除
🔍 故障排除流程图
查询异常 │ ├─→ 检查手机号格式 → 格式错误→修正后重试 │ ├─→ 检查网络连接 → 网络异常→修复连接后重试 │ ├─→ 查看错误代码 │ │ │ ├─→ 0825错误→网络连接问题或服务器繁忙 │ │ │ └─→ FC错误→手机号未绑定QQ或权限受限 │ └─→ 检查Python环境 → 版本过低→升级Python3⚠️ 合规说明
使用规范
- 仅限查询本人拥有合法使用权的手机号关联信息
- 不得用于任何侵犯他人隐私的行为
- 遵守国家相关法律法规及互联网服务使用规范
法律声明
本工具开源协议为Apache-2.0,开发者不对任何违规使用行为承担责任。使用本工具即表示您已同意上述合规要求,并承诺合法使用本工具。
【免费下载链接】phone2qq项目地址: https://gitcode.com/gh_mirrors/ph/phone2qq
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考